Recall campaignNHTSA 19V353000

Exterior lighting: brake lights

Component
Exterior lighting: brake lights
Manufacturer
Stainless & Repair, Inc.
Vehicles affected
2
Reported to NHTSA
2019-05-09
Owners notified
2019-05-09

Defect description

Stainless & Repair, Inc. (Stainless & Repair) is recalling certain 2016-2017 Freightliner M2-112 and 1994-1995 Ford L9000 vehicles equipped with Whelen brake lights. Depending on the specific wiring of the vehicle, these brake lights may illuminate when the brake pedal has not been pressed.

Safety risk

If the brake lights incorrectly illuminate, it can confuse other drivers, possibly increasing the risk of a crash.

Manufacturer remedy

Stainless & Repair will notify owners, and Whelen dealers will replace the brake lights, free of charge. The recall began May 9, 2019. Owners may contact Whelen customer service at 1-860-718-2331 or Stainless & Repair at 1-715-591-4933.

Recall campaignNHTSA 94V154000

Fuel system, gasoline: storage: tank assembly

Component
Fuel system, gasoline: storage: tank assembly
Manufacturer
FORD MOTOR COMPANY
Vehicles affected
3,200
Reported to NHTSA
1994-08-15
Owners notified
1994-11-04

Defect description

THE LABELS REMINDING OPERATORS CLOSING THE FUEL TANK CROSSOVER VALVES TO REOPEN THE VALVES BEFORE OPERATING THE ENGINES WERE OMITTED. IF THE TANKS ARE OVER HALF FULL AND VEHICLE OPERATION WAS RESUMED WITHOUT REOPENING THE FUEL TANK CROSS-OVER VALVES, PRESSURE COULD BUILD IN ONE OF THE TANKS.

Safety risk

PRESSURE BUILD-UP COULD RESULT IN RUPTURE OF A FUEL TANK AND SPILLING DIESEL FUEL, WHICH CAN CAUSE A FIRE.

Manufacturer remedy

OWNERS WILL BE MAILED A PAIR OF LABELS AND IN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S. IF THE OWNER PREFERS, A DEALER CAN INSTALL THE LABELS.
